*From Bloomberg News reporters Agnieszka Barteczko and Piotr Skolimowski:*
Prime Minister Donald Tusk said Poland is prepared to shoot down foreign aircraft that cross into its territory without authorization after a series of Russian incursions into NATO airspace.
“We will most certainly take decisions to shoot down flying objects when they violate our territory and fly over Poland,” Tusk said on Monday. “There is no room for discussion here.”
His comments come as the United Nations Security Council gathers in New York Monday for an emergency meeting on Monday to discuss the latest breach in Estonia last week.
